POKERPLAYER 2008 Fantasy WSOP I apologise if there is already a thread for this, but has anyone entered it. How to enter 1. Select a team of 10 players to represent you. Each player costs between 40 and 500 points and you’ve got a maximum of 2,000 points to spend. You will find a full list of eligible players and you can add any player not on the list for a cost of 70 points, but they must be named. 2. Enter your team name followed by 10 names, separated by commas, then your contact details and hit the 'Enter competition' button. The results We’ll update the results here after each of the 11 events. Due to the delayed finish of the Main Event this year, should any of your selected players make the final table, points will be awarded corresponding to the players' chipstacks going into the final table. So, if you have selected Gavin Griffin and he is fifth in chips, you will score 60 points, trebled for Main Event, so 180 points. Therefore the competition will finish on 14 July, Day 7 of the Main Event, before play breaks until November. Fantasy WSOP League Events 2008 1. 30/05/08 World Championship Pot Limit Hold'em (3 day event), $10,000 2. 04/06/08 World Championship mixed event (3 day event), $10,000 3. 07/06/08 World Championship Seven Card Stud (3 day event), $10,500 4. 13/06/08 World Championship Heads Up No-Limit Hold'em (256 player max) (3 day event), $10,000 5. 15/06/08 World Championship Limit Hold'em (3 day event), $10,000 6. 17/06/08 World Championship Seven Card Stud Hi-Low Split-8 or Better (3 day event), $5,000 7. 19/06/08 World Championship Omaha Hi-Low Split-8 or Better (3 day event), $10,000 8. 22/06/08 World Championship H.O.R.S.E. (5 day event), $50,000 9. 25/06/08 2-7 Triple Draw Lowball (Limit) (3 day event), $2,500 10. 29/06/08 World Championship Pot Limit Omaha (3 day event), $10,000 11. 03/07/08 World Championship No-Limit Texas Hold'em, $10,000 Points awarded as follows: 1st: 200 2nd: 100 3rd: 75 4th: 70 5th: 60 6th: 50 7th: 40 8th: 35 9th: 30 10th: 25 Top 20 finish: 20 * Points score trebled for the Main Event The organisers' decision on all matters regarding this competition is final. Re: Fantasy WSOP League 2008 Read over on that Hellmuth entered into Event 2 around two and a half hours late (as he's want to because he likes a fashionably late entrance) and promptly got KTFO of the tourney shortly after! :lol :rollin Oh...here are the blog entries: Hellmuth Decides to Play Phil Hellmuth, in typical Hellmuth fashion, decided to wait until two and a half hours into today's event to arrive. He showed up wearing a racing jacket, introduced himself to everyone at his table, and took his seat directly to the left of Mekhi Phifer. Due to the late registration versus late arrival rule, Phil's chip stack has been dwindled down to 1,900. http://www.pokernews.com/live-reporting/2008-world-series-of-poker/event-2-1500-nlhe/id47972.htm#no47972 Only lasting for thirty minutes, and down to just 575 in chips, Phil Hellmuth made it 500 to go preflop from the big blind. A middle-position player called, as did a late-position player. On a flop of Ad Ac 6s, Hellmuth shoved all in for his remaining 75. The middle-player position called and the late-position player made it 2,000 more to go. The middle-position player folded and Hellmuth's pocket queens were up against the late-position player's A-7.
